In this episode, Paolo Sironi interviews Ritavan to explore his book Data Impact: How legacy businesses Save, Leverage, Align, Simplify, Optimize, and Grow to WIN.
The SLASOG framework is a methodology designed to empower non-digital native businesses in harnessing their unique strengths for scalable, data-driven growth. Drawing from first-principles and empirically validated strategies, they discuss actionable insights to align teams on value creation, streamline processes, and accelerate innovation. You will gain practical guidance on: avoiding expensive groupthink pitfalls to save costs and enhance decision-making; identifying and capitalizing on core strengths and high-impact opportunities; fostering alignment across people, processes, and goals for unified progress; simplifying operations to reduce complexity costs while boosting leveraged returns: optimizing learning through empirical evidence for measurable impact; and cultivating an abundance mindset to drive demand-focused expansion and overcome scarcity thinking. Paolo’s and Ritavan’s conversation demystifies data-driven transformation and equips leaders with tools for sustainable success.
